Below is an example of chest routine based on a four day split, I follow it up with about 3-4 sets of biceps exercises. Each set is to failure and the whole workout should take no longer than 30-40 minutes. Dumbbell presses: 2 sets x 6-8 reps Dips: 2 sets x 6-8 reps Incline presses: 1 sets x 6-8 reps Dumbbell flies: 1 sets x 6-8 reps
